According to Wikipedia, augmented reality (AR) is a direct or indirect visual, real-world environment in which elements are “augmented” by computer-generated or generated real-world sensory input such as voice, video, photos or GPS data. Augmented Reality The perception of reality is modified by a computer (Smartphone in this case). Augmented reality (AR) enhances one’s current perception of reality, while in contrast, virtual reality replaces the real world with a simulated one.
